With a free Termius Starter plan, you can: Connect from your mobile and desktop device with SSH, Mosh, Telnet, Port Forwarding, and SFTP. Connect with one tap from any mobile and desktop deviceno re-entering IP addresses, ports, and passwords. Termux installs a minimal base system automatically additional packages are available using its package manager. In addition, various software can be installed through the applications package manager. You can create a Windows Terminal profile that does this on startup by adding the commandline setting to a profile in your settings.json file inside the list of profile objects. Termius is an SSH client and terminal how it should be. Termux is a free and open-source terminal emulator for Android which allows for running a Linux environment on an Android device. You can start an SSH session in your command prompt by executing ssh and you will be prompted to enter your password. I build my application image with the multi-stages build.Windows Terminal version 1.XX+ can dynamically generate profiles to connect to the SSH hosts within your OpenSSH config file. I encountered this problem when I tried to add bash and use it in a distroless image. Open a new session to refresh your terminal.Ncurses will search $/.terminfo (associated with accounts, check this one first) This directory is for system-local terminfo descriptions. Here is what I found in a ubuntu:20.04 docker cat README.So using USERA's terminfo may fix this problem. The USERA account works well in that machine may set up terminfo correctly while another USERB account doesn't.The user's problem with the terminal in a remote machine and the problem I faced in a docker container may be caused by the same issue, which is related to the terminfo (about terminfo). But now there’s a new, if simple, app in town that gives you a local shell on your iOS device. I use a mix of Termius and Prompt for these. Thanks for pointing out the shortcomings of my previous answer. JanuThere have been plenty of apps for iPhone and iPad that allow you to connect to a remote server, via ssh for example. So either modifying the tmux config or setting directly export TERM="xterm-256color" would solve the problem. Wsvt25m NetBSD wscons in 25 line DEC VT220 mode with Meta Xterm xterm terminal emulator (X Window System) Xterm-xfree86 xterm terminal emulator (XFree86) In my case, the remote machine doesn't support "screen-256color": $ toe -a After establishing the connection, the remote shell would contain the same $TERM value, while setting it to an unsupported value is one of the reason why Backspace stops working. The above would set the environment variable TERM to "screen-256color", which would be used by the SSH client to communicate with the remote machine. If this is your case, check in the tmux config for: set -g default-terminal "screen-256color" I encountered a similar issue, that when ssh to a remote machine from tmux, my Backspace key starts to generate spaces instead. It does support xterm-256color which we know our terminal app supports. Looks like the remote host does not support tmux-256color, the TERM value sent by tmux. Xterm-color generic "ANSI" color xterm (X Window System) Nammo, an ammo manufacturer co-owned by the Norwegian government and a Finnish state-controlled defense company, cannot meet the increasing demand for its artillery rounds because a local. Lets check which terminals the remote host supports. So tmux communicated to the remote host properly but we have backspace or some other matching key issue. From tmux run ssh command & check TERM setting.Open tmux (basically another terminal within a terminal app). I am using tmux to force the error since it uses an relatively uncommon terminal config. Verify that the remote host shell TERM setting matches your terminal's term setting (localhost) and that the remote host supports the TERM setting.
0 Comments
Leave a Reply. |